Delhi Government Launches ‘Pink Saheli Smart Card’ for Free Bus Travel

The Delhi Government launched the ‘Pink Saheli Smart Card’ to offer free travel for women and transgender passengers in DTC and cluster buses. Issued under the National Common Mobility Card (NCMC) framework, it can also be recharged for metro and other transport services. The card, featuring the user’s name and photo, replaces the old pink ticket system, ensuring digital transparency and subsidy tracking. Open for Delhi residents aged 12 and above, registration is available online. Benefiting around 29 lakh commuters, the initiative promotes safe, inclusive, and eco-friendly public transport in the capital.
